require 'stringio' class ConfigFile # create a ConfigFile object from a file def self.file(filename) fh = File.open(filename) obj = self.new(fh) obj.filename = filename fh.close obj end # create a ConfigFile object from a string def self.data(string) fh = StringIO.new(string) obj = self.new(fh) fh.close obj end def initialize(filehandle) @lines = filehandle.readlines @filename = nil tidy_file end attr :filename def save() if @filename File.open(@filename, "w") {|f| f.write(self)} end end def tidy_file() @lines.map! do |line| # remove leading whitespace line.lstrip! if line.match(/^#/) # Lines beginning with hash symbols should not be manipulated and left # unchanged in the revised file. line else # replace double semicolon prefixes with just a single semicolon line.sub!(/^;+\s+/, "; ") if line.match(/^; \s*$/) # Any lines beginning with a semicolon or groups of semicolons, but no # following option should be removed line = "" else # remove ... any trailing whitespace on the lines line = line.rstrip + "\n" # Whitespace between the option and paramters should consist only of a # single space if m = line.match(/^(; )?([[:upper:]]+)\s+(.*)/) line = (m[1].nil? ? "" : m[1]) + format_line(m[2], m[3]) end end line end end end def format_line(option, value) "%s%s\n" % [option.upcase.strip, value.nil? ? "" : " " + value.to_s.strip] end # returns the index of the option, or nil if not found def find_option(option) @lines.find_index {|line| line.match(/^#{option.upcase.strip}\b/)} end # uncomments a disabled option def enable_option(option) if idx = find_option("; " + option) @lines[idx][/^; /] = "" end end # comment a line with a semi-colon def disable_option(option) if idx = find_option(option) @lines[idx][/^/] = "; " end end # add an option, or change the value of an existing option. # use nil for the value to set a boolean option def set_value(option, value) if idx = find_option(option) @lines[idx] = format_line(option, value) else @lines << format_line(option, value) end end def to_s @lines.join('') end end config = ConfigFile.data(DATA.read) config.disable_option('needspeeling') config.enable_option('seedsremoved') config.set_value('numberofbananas', 1024) config.set_value('numberofstrawberries', 62000) puts config __END__ # This is a configuration file in standard configuration file format # # Lines begininning with a hash or a semicolon are ignored by the application # program. Blank lines are also ignored by the application program. # The first word on each non comment line is the configuration option. # Remaining words or numbers on the line are configuration parameter # data fields. # Note that configuration option names are not case sensitive. However, # configuration parameter data is case sensitive and the lettercase must # be preserved. # This is a favourite fruit FAVOURITEFRUIT banana # This is a boolean that should be set NEEDSPEELING # This boolean is commented out ;;; SEEDSREMOVED ;;; # How many bananas we have NUMBEROFBANANAS 48
